From Uruguay to Valverde by bus, metro and train
To get from Uruguay to Valverde in Milan and Lombardy, you’ll need to take one metro line, one train line and one bus line: take the M1 metro from Uruguay station to Lima station. Next, you’ll have to switch to the RV train and finally take the 121 bus from Voghera - Bus Station station to Valverde - SP7 (City Hall) station. The total trip duration for this route is approximately 3 hr 48 min. The bus, metro and train schedule from Uruguay may change.
